Successful Product Innovation Examples Across Industries

Product innovation fuels success across industries, with companies constantly seeking new and improved ways to fulfill customer needs. A standout example is Apple's introduction of the iPod, which revolutionized how people listen to music. Similarly, Tesla's creation of electric vehicles has transformed the automotive sector, promoting sustainable transportation solutions. In the realm of software, companies like Google have transformed industries with innovative products like Android and Google Search, making information more accessible than ever before. These are just a few examples that demonstrate the power of product innovation to drive growth and create lasting impact.

Fostering a Culture for Product Innovation within Organizations

To achieve sustainable success in today's dynamic market, organizations must prioritize innovation. Cultivating a culture of product innovation requires a multifaceted approach that empowers employees at all levels to contribute fresh ideas and solutions. This involves fostering a collaborative environment where risk-taking is encouraged and challenges are viewed as valuable learning opportunities. A clear vision for innovation, coupled with the allocation of necessary resources, is crucial. Furthermore, organizations should invest in training programs to enhance employees' innovative thinking skills and provide them with the tools they need to bring their ideas to fruition.

  • Implementing agile methodologies can help accelerate the product development process and enable organizations to respond quickly to market trends.
  • Continuously seeking customer feedback throughout the innovation lifecycle is essential for ensuring that products meet real-world needs.
  • Celebrating successes, both big and small, can create a positive feedback loop and encourage employees to continue pushing boundaries.
